c语言c语言生成1~100随机数问题

当c语言用随机生成数
来做测试時,应该怎么做呢??

我们先引入两个库函数:

那么现在来解释下这两个东东有什么用:

可以理解成 生成数据的东西,吃粥还是吃飯就靠这东西了
可以看成是一颗种子突然从光秃秃的地上崩出来。

你看前面不是有颗蹦出的种子吗嘿嘿,那么肯定要有播种子的函数啦
就像你一样,没有播种你怎么能生出来哈哈。

为什么要播种时间函数又有什么用??

这时候我们可以得到多次t的值,
而这个時候我们可以惊奇地发现
多次的t值都是一样的。
那么这个时候就不叫c语言生成1~100随机数了,而叫伪c语言生成1~100随机数
因为播种的种孓是1,是一成不变的


好的,那我们现在来思考一下如何让多次t不一样呢,
这个时候我们想到了用一个变化的种子,那么最简单的种孓是什么呢?
哈哈当然是会动的时间啦。
(可以直接把形式记住大多数都是一样的)

我要回帖

更多关于 c语言生成1~100随机数 的文章

 

随机推荐